[Oracle] 새로운 테이블에 데이터 이관, 복사, 백업하기

테이블 백업은 굉장히 많이사용합니다. 예를들어 테이블의 구조를 바꿔야하는데 테이블안에 많은 데이터들이 있을때 필히 백업을 해주어야 혹시나 있을 문제에 대비할 수 있습니다. 

 

복사 / 백업할 테이블 확인

--테이블 구조 조회
DESC [테이블명];
DESC MEMBER_EX;

--테이블 데이터 조회
SELECT * FROM [테이블명];
SELECT * FROM MEMBER_EX;

테이블 확인

 

테이블 복사

CREATE TABLE [복사된 테이블 명]AS SELECT * FROM [복사할테이블]
CREATE TABLE MEMBER_EX_20180914 AS SELECT * FROM MEMBER_EX

테이블 복사

 

복사된 테이블 확인

--테이블 구조 조회
DESC [테이블명];
DESC MEMBER_EX_20180914;

--테이블 데이터 조회
SELECT * FROM [테이블명];
SELECT * FROM MEMBER_EX_20180914;

복사 테이블 확인

 

댓글

Designed by JB FACTORY